I think the fans are getting the short end here! Gonna certainly keep a lot from coming back or at least buying any tickets ahead of time! Friday tickets credited towards Sat. since you came here and didn't see anything. Oh but you have to pay the difference though!! Now you got to see a couple Top Fuel dragsters and funny cars go 1,000 ft and the Pro Stock cars and motorcycles take 1 lap. That was worth $50 to $65? They should have offered anyone with a Fri/Sat ticket a 1/2 price entry on Sunday!!!!
I was just at NHMS last weekend and the track offered Friday all day practice and Cup Knockout Qualifying, Sat. 250 lap NCWT Race, 100 lap Whelen asphalt modified Race, & 50 lap American Canadian Tour Race. Sun. 300 lap Sprint Cup Race Reserved.Start/Finish line seat. AND a FanVision combo Video and Scanner with Headset for the entire weekend, all for $99 !! Now that's how you fill the grandstands and keep them coming back!
As a 20+ year racer, I kinda know what we're biting off when we enter these races! No sense bitching, we know weather is not under anyone's control! You just have to hope they are fair to us as competitors! My 25 cents :-)
